Raspberry Pi-Based Cable Shutter Release Now with DIY Optocouplers

While a transistor-based cable shutter release does the job, it has one drawback. Grounding the camera to Raspberry Pi can cause the machine or the camera to have a negative ground. This might lead to a higher total voltage difference and could damage either of them. One way to solve this problem is to separate the camera and Raspberry Pi circuits using optocouplers (or opto-isolators).
